Boherue flying the flag for Cork in Belfast
REBEL clubs are bound for Belfast this Saturday on the staging of the All Ireland Scór na nÓg Finals.
Hopefuls from Boherbue, Carbery Rangers, Sam Maguires, Tadhg MacCarthaigh and Clann na nGael take to the stage of the Waterfront Hall in search of ultimate honours in the hotly competitive national finals.
Promoting the cultural wing of the GAA, the diverse programme of music, song, dance to novelty act draws participants from all four provinces. Boherbue carry Cork hopes in the Table Quiz with a team of Tomás Sheehan, Megan Courtney, Alan and Anthony O’Connor
Overall Cork seek accolades in a quintet of interest on an impressive representation carrying the rebel county colours that bid to repeat some outstanding successes from recent years.
Sam Maguires Shannon Buttimer looks forward to participating in the demanding recitation class with Carbery Rangers Ballad Group, Clann na nGael Music Group and Tadhg MacCarthaigh Leiriú all vying for national honours.
Duhallow national school kids got the Kanturk Credit Union Scór na bPaistí off to rousing start last weekend.
Kanturk, Rockchapel and Lismire hosted semi finals, the extensive schedule focused on figure/set dancing, solo singing, recitation, novelty act, instrumental music, ballad groups and question time.
The next stage sees qualifiers progress to divisional deciders, Boherbue hosts the Leiriú, recitation and question time on Friday, February 17 with the remainder of the programme confirmed for the Edel Quinn Hall, Kanturk on Sunday, February 19 commencing at 1pm.
